The site nurse ensures the health and well-being of workers on the site. He or she provides first aid, follows up on incidents and injuries, participates in health and safety prevention activities and contributes to maintaining a safe work environment that complies with regulatory and organizational requirements.
This position requires a high degree of mobility throughout Quebec. The successful candidate must be willing and able to travel and work at various construction sites based on operational requirements. Project assignments may change depending on current and future project needs.
- Medical Care and Procedures
• Provide first aid and emergency response on the construction site;
• Assess the health of workers following incidents, accidents or illnesses;
• Determine the level of care required and coordinate, as required, transportation to appropriate medical services;
• Ensure the medical follow-up of workers who have suffered an incident or injury. - Case management and administrative follow-up
• Document medical interventions in accordance with legal requirements and internal procedures;
• Ensure the maintenance and confidentiality of medical records;
• Produce the required reports following incidents, accidents or treatments administered;
• Participate in event investigations and analysis in collaboration with the OHS team. - Prevention and health promotion
• Contribute to the development of a culture of prevention on the construction site;
• Educate workers on good health, hygiene and injury prevention practices;
• Participate in OHS meetings, site inspections and risk analyses;
• Identify situations that may have an impact on the physical or psychological health of teams and recommend preventive measures. - Coordination and support to operations
• Maintain inventory of medical equipment, first aid supplies and emergency equipment;
• Ensure that first aid stations and medical equipment remain compliant and operational;
• Participate in the development and updating of the site's emergency measures.
